Chris Holtmann surprises walk-on Harrison Hookfin with scholarship after win for Ohio State

On Sunday, Ohio State basketball improved to 11-4 (5-2 in B1G play) with a 61-56 win over Penn State.

In what proved to be a hard-fought game, EJ Liddell led all scorers with 19 points and added 8 rebounds, 3 assists, and 2 blocks to his performance. Zed Key added 10 points for the Buckeyes.

As Ohio State looks to keep pace in a crowded and talented B1G race, the team added a player on scholarship after the win. Head coach Chris Holtmann surprised walk-on Harrison Hookfin with the news during his locker room speech.

“Everybody has the same responsibility, you’ve got to bring your best every day whether you’re on scholarship or you’re not,” Holtmann explained. “But there’s a guy important to us in this circle that hadn’t yet been on scholarship but he is right now.”

Hookfin originally walked on with the program in January of 2019. After the announcement, Hookfin broke down the victory circle in the locker room:
